According to the Providence Business News, Metro-Providence home prices have risen 4% year over year. BY PBN STAFF TWITTER: @PROVBUSNEWS PROVIDENCE – Home prices in the Providence-Warwick-Fall River metropolitan area rose 4 percent year over year in March, CoreLogic said Tuesday. Rhode Island posted a similar home price gain at 4.2 percent over the same …Continue Reading
